A heavy, slanted script with rounded, teardrop-like terminals and smooth, continuous curves that mimic brush or sign-painting strokes. Letterforms show generous swelling in bowls and joins, with compact counters and a distinctly bouncy rhythm that makes strokes feel lively rather than rigid. Capitals are prominent and decorative, featuring broad entry/exit strokes and occasional swash-like loops, while lowercase forms stay relatively compact with simplified joins and a short-bodied look. Numerals echo the same cursive construction, with soft curves and a consistent rightward lean.

The design favors smooth, chunky silhouettes over fine detailing, keeping contrast moderate and edges cleanly rounded. Spacing and stroke mass create strong word-shapes, with the most distinctive character coming from the expressive uppercase forms and the buoyant overall slant.
